首页 > 生活百科 >

Excel中考勤记录通过函数计算出加班时间!

2025-05-18 07:20:16

问题描述:

Excel中考勤记录通过函数计算出加班时间!,在线等,求秒回,真的十万火急!

最佳答案

推荐答案

2025-05-18 07:20:16

在日常办公中,考勤管理是一项非常重要的工作。无论是企业还是学校,都需要对员工或学生的上下班时间进行准确记录,并根据这些记录来核算加班时间。虽然手工统计可以完成这项任务,但效率较低且容易出错。而借助Excel的强大功能,我们可以通过一些简单的函数实现自动化计算,从而大大提升工作效率。

如何利用Excel函数计算加班时间?

假设我们有一份包含员工上下班打卡时间的表格,其中包括日期、上班时间和下班时间等信息。为了方便计算,我们需要先将时间格式设置为“时间”类型。接下来,我们将介绍如何使用Excel中的函数来自动计算每位员工的加班时长。

步骤一:定义加班标准

首先,我们需要明确公司的加班标准。例如,规定每天的工作时间为8小时,超出部分即为加班时间。如果某个员工某天的上班时间是9:00,下班时间是19:30,则需要计算从17:00开始的额外工作时间。

步骤二:计算实际工作时长

我们可以使用Excel中的`TIMEVALUE`和`TEXT`函数来提取并计算具体的时间差。假设A列存放日期,B列为上班时间,C列为下班时间,那么可以在D列输入以下公式:

```excel

=IF(C2>B2, C2-B2, C2+1-B2)

```

这个公式的意思是:如果下班时间晚于上班时间,则直接相减;否则说明跨越了午夜,需要加一天再相减。

步骤三:判断是否超过标准工作时间

接下来,我们需要判断该员工当天的工作时长是否超过了标准工作时间(如8小时)。可以在E列输入如下公式:

```excel

=IF(D2>TIME(8,0,0), D2-TIME(8,0,0), 0)

```

这条公式的逻辑是:如果实际工作时间超过8小时,则返回超出的部分;否则返回0。

步骤四:汇总总加班时长

最后,我们可以通过SUM函数对所有员工的加班时间进行汇总,得出总的加班时长。例如,在F列输入以下公式:

```excel

=SUM(E2:E100)

```

这样,我们就可以轻松得到每位员工以及整个团队的加班总时长。

总结

通过上述方法,我们可以利用Excel中的基本函数快速准确地计算出员工的加班时间。这种方法不仅提高了数据处理的速度,还减少了人为错误的可能性。对于经常需要进行考勤管理的人来说,掌握这些技巧无疑是非常有用的。

当然,除了加班时间的计算外,Excel还有许多其他强大的功能可以帮助我们更好地管理和分析数据。希望本文能够帮助大家更加高效地完成日常工作!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。